Shimla, March 24

The High Court has sentenced Kamlesh Kumar to three-year rigorous imprisonment in a drugs case. While holding him guilty for the offence, a division bench comprising Justice Dharam Chand Chaudhary and Justice Chander Bhusan Barowalia has set aside the judgment passed by the Special Judge, Kullu, whereby the accused was acquitted. It was contended by the state that the convict is a drug peddler. He was dealing in the business of drugs and selling the same to his customers, who generally are school and college going children.

The case of the prosecution is that on May, 31, 2008, a police party on patrolling duty at Shishmati, Kullu, received information that the accused having his shop near the temple of Khalari Narayan, was selling smack and during search 14-gram heroin was found from his shop. — OC
